## ReportForge 3.8 — sort stability fix

Quick one for review: multi-column sorts in the report builder were unstable because we fell back to the engine's quicksort for ties. Users noticed rows shuffling between refreshes, which looked like a data bug. We now default to a stable merge sort with a deterministic tiebreaker on row ID. It costs a bit of memory on huge reports, so there's a threshold knob. The updated defaults are listed here.

settings of fahag-haduf:
[ulaox]
port = 8443
region = south-2
host = ulaox.lumiccorp.internal
timeout_ms = 500
retries = 8

Handover: Greywick orphaned-resource sweeper. Sweeper runs nightly, tags unowned volumes and stale load balancers, deletes after a 7-day grace window. Dry-run flag is off in prod — review deletion logs weekly. Exclusion list lives in the Bramblevault config; changes need security sign-off. Audit trail is immutable. To assume the sweeper's operator role, use the recovery passphrase below.

strongbox words: druath-quenael

Meeting notes — warehouse ops, HSM receipt (excerpt)

Shift lead briefed on the incoming Vaultgren hardware security module from Ardenlock Technologies. The unit ships in a tamper-sealed case and must go straight to the secure cage, not general racking. No forklift needed; two-person carry only. Check the seal strip for damage on arrival and photograph it before signing anything. If the seal looks disturbed, refuse the delivery and call the duty security officer. The courier collecting the return paperwork has one instruction, noted below.

courier memo of yajef-bajep: the frawyn jordor courier leaves the norwyn ledger at gate 2781 under passcode 330769

CI note — Flagpost rollout framework. On-call: if the canary stage hangs, it's usually the Flagpost evaluator cache failing to warm after a segment change. Restart the evaluator pods, not the pipeline. Don't force-promote; stale flags have leaked to prod twice that way. Full steps in the Briarhollow runbook. The last known-good pipeline run is recorded below.

session token of hahop-yahif = htk31_138eb45c7d40b38b91415eca52da01d